Worship

For most, our worship service on Sunday mornings will be your first introduction to Mercy Presbyterian Church. We meet Sunday mornings, 10am, at Thomas Jefferson Elementary School.  All are welcome!  If you would like to see an example of the content of our worship, you can look under the Resources tab at the Sermons and Bulletins. 

We want our worship to be shaped by Scripture and to communicate God’s grace through the gospel of Jesus Christ throughout.  In worship, God comes to us through his word and in the sacraments, reminding us of his glory and his grace.  And we come to him in songs of praise and thanksgiving and with prayers of confession and adoration, as we make our needs known to him.  We are not simply observers in worship, but participants as we respond to what God has done for us through his Son. 

We want our worship services to be intelligible to those who are new and unfamiliar with Christianity because God wants to be known.  We also want our worship to be formative, that you would leave knowing more of what it means to “present your bodies as a living sacrifice, holy and acceptable to God, which is your spiritual worship” (Romans 12:1). 

Please do not feel the need to dress a certain way.  We are not very formal.  Our hope is that you would come wanting to be engaged and not feeling the pressure to conform.
